spi通信 vivado
时间: 2023-08-01 08:14:02 浏览: 687
在FPGA上使用verilog实现SPI通信协议
SPI通信是一种常见的串行通信协议,用于在芯片之间传输数据。在Vivado中,我们可以使用Xilinx提供的IP核来实现SPI通信。
要在Vivado中进行SPI通信,您可以按照以下步骤操作:
1. 打开Vivado并创建一个新的工程。
2. 在Block Design视图中,右键单击设计文件并选择"Add IP"。
3. 在IP Catalog中搜索"SPI"并选择适合您的设备的SPI IP核。
4. 将SPI IP核添加到设计中,并连接到其他逻辑或外部设备。
5. 配置SPI IP核的参数,如时钟频率、数据位宽和模式等。
6. 根据您的需求进行其他逻辑的设计,并将其连接到SPI IP核。
7. 生成比特流文件并下载到目标设备中。
通过以上步骤,您就可以在Vivado中实现SPI通信。请注意,具体的步骤可能会因您使用的设备和Vivado版本而有所不同。建议您参考Xilinx提供的文档和资源,以了解更详细的操作方法。
阅读全文